the meeting to order at Mr. Hopkins discussed
the Space Information handout sheet in detail; reviewing the current modular
classroom configurations and student population. A
detailed overview of the space needs status at each elementary and secondary
school was also conducted. Lengthy discussion
ensued between board members and administrators regarding the best options
for alignment of grades to best meet the educational needs of students. Mrs. Parker expressed
the need to exhaust all possible solutions of reconfiguration within the
elementary schools before considering a new building. Dr. Pastelis strongly suggested a
population study be conducted before any final decisions are made, it is
essential to have this data to analyze as part of the process to a solution. Mr. Connelly and other members indicated
that the first step in this process if to find out educationally what is
needed, then proceed with a focus and direction. The Board requested
that the Superintendent compile recommendations to present to the Board, with
input from the District Management Team from some of the ideas and options
discussed this evening: neighborhood
schools are positive; how community will be affected; quality education is
